Are musical toys good for toddlers?

Music broadens toddlers’ sensory environments, especially when they can make it their own. Giving your child plenty of ways to tap, clap, swing, and move to the beat encourages coordination along with fine and large motor skills, and it may even help build the base for future STEM skills.

    What instrument should a 4 year old play?

    Ages 2-4 Years. Instruments like the violin, piano, kalimba, and keyboard are excellent for kids in this age group that understand why they are learning to play a musical instrument. Very young kids enjoy shaking musical toys like rattles, bells, rain sticks, and tambourines.

    What age start music lessons?

    In summary, there are three answers to the question, “What age should children begin music lessons?” Informal activities with music should start soon after birth, followed by more systematic classes around age three, and lessons with the goal of learning the instrument should start between six and nine.
